There were some younger than usual people at a Port Huron manufacturer Friday, as 2-year-olds Thomas Boyea, dressed as Spider-Man, played and Addison Williamson watched a kid’s show in her dad’s office.
Both their families had come to 2005 Petit St. for a COVID-19 vaccination clinic, hosted by P.J. Wallbank Springs and sister company Edison Manufacturing and Engineering. Kroger and the Economic Development Alliance of St. Clair County helped host the event.
The clinic was open to employees, friends, families and vendors and 60 people were signed up for vaccinations, said Karen Tadd, vice president of operations at P.J. Wallbank Springs. ....

Blue Water Area Transit’s longtime general manager is retiring this month, and officials have tapped a colleague to replace him.
Jim Wilson had been with the agency for three decades, according to a news release, after joining as general manager in 1990.
Officials credit a list of improvements to the transit system with his tenure, including the development of the $9.8 million downtown Port Huron bus transfer center and growing it from a 21-bus system with 44 employees to a St. Clair County-wide system with 90 buses and a staff of 130. He also separated the county from the SMART bus system, where he’d worked prior, in 1994, establishing the current BWAT. ....
